The Mercer-Williams House is located on Monterey Square in Savannah, Georgia. Built in 1860 for General Hugh W. Mercer and his family, the historic Mercer-Williams House didn’t gain public attention until 1969 when Jim Williams purchased it and began restoration efforts.

The Mercer-Williams House Museum is a popular destination for locals and tourists alike. The three-story brick mansion boasts cast-iron balconies, intricate ironwork, and elaborate stained-glass windows.

Our first story begins at the Shrimp Factory on River Street. Most of the buildings on River Street were once warehouses. The building with the red and white awning was used as a cotton warehouse and also held slaves after they were brought over from Africa. By day, the slaves would work loading cotton. At night, they would be chained to the walls of the rooms upstairs. Some of the employees of the Shrimp Factory believe the lingering essence of those slaves is still there. Andrew Low came to Savannah in the late 1820s and immediately started importing and exporting cotton. It wasn’t long before he was reaping the rewards of his success; and by 1847 he was not only one of the city’s wealthiest businessmen, he was married and had two daughters and a son.
